The lark-like bunting (Emberiza impetuani) is a species of bird in the family Emberizidae, which is native to south-western Africa. It is found in Angola, Botswana, Lesotho, Namibia, South Africa, and Zimbabwe. Its natural habitat is subtropical or tropical dry shrubland. Wikipedia →
20–30% of wildlife watchers report a Lark-like Bunting sighting in Etosha National Park, based on 309 days of visitor records from GBIF citizen-science data.

What are the chances of seeing a Lark-like Bunting in Etosha National Park?
About 21% of wildlife watchers report a Lark-like Bunting sighting in Etosha National Park, based on 309 days of visitor records from GBIF citizen-science data.
When is the best time to see Lark-like Bunting in Etosha National Park?
December has the highest sighting rate for Lark-like Bunting in Etosha National Park in our monthly data.
